MALKY MACKAY

Last term it looked like you’d taken on an unenviable job, becoming Ross County boss after they’d just avoided the drop in 2020-21. Your first year ended with a top–six finish – how do you look back on it?

There’s no escaping it, we were tipped as the favourites to be relegated. We had 20 players out of contract and 16 left, including some established figures. The local media and fans rightly asked questions. I knew what I was walking into, and from day one I’ve had great support from everyone within the club.
